Transaction 51d81325586e171ff1df475015db54205eefd646741c80fe6879b38e357a9b94
1 Input
1 Output
-
51d81325586e171ff1df475015db54205eefd646741c80fe6879b38e357a9b94:0
- value
- 580000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 99b022b0742930cc273059bfbcdf87456fcdf07f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F1dPTeidUo4RqGhQup7W7mt9xzyjyvETj